Visit Lincoln will continue to support tourism businesses, applying the Visit England industry standard ‘We’re Good to Go’, as well as pushing the messages ‘Enjoy Summer Safely’ and ‘Know Before You Go’.

The priority is marketing; stimulating safe local consumer spending coupled with attracting visitors safely. If there can be any silver lining, it is that the UK has been presented with an opportunity for domestic tourism, and Visit Lincoln is dedicated to achieving this.
